- Reposted by Jill BorcherdsProposals in the new planning application for the Roaring Meg retail park would force people cycling to dismount and walk when they leave the Monkswood Way cycleway (a popular entrance/exit). We're encouraging our network to object to this application to show that cycling access must be improved!

- Reposted by Jill BorcherdsWe love community art, but we have serious concerns about the location of a new sculpture at a key shared use path connecting the bus interchange with #Stevenage town centre. Our campaigners have marked the spot for the proposed position of a new sculpture that is 2.1m high and 1.2m wide. 1/3
